The Cefalu Diaries, 1920-1923. With Commentary by Aleister Crowley. Compiled and introduced by Dr David Shoemaker
Sacramento, The College of Thelema of Northern California, August 2008 (first edition).
Quarto, [vi], [8], 6-171+ (typescript manuscript), [12], 9, [1] (publisher's advertisement) pages with a few illustrations.
Full black leather (lettered in gilt on the spine and front cover) slightly marked; an excellent copy (internally fine).
Number 21 of only 31 copies of the deluxe edition, signed by David Shoemaker. Much of this work comprises a facsimile of Wolfe's typescript of her handwritten diary entries, with Crowley's annotations. 'The diaries collected here represent the bulk of the surviving material from Wolfe's Cefalu period [where she studied at the Abbey of Thelema in Cefalu, Sicily with Crowley] ... many of the diaries were lost in the years after Wolfe left Sicily. However, she later attempted to reconstruct some of the lost periods, and we have included these summaries here' (introduction).
